The International Energy Agency (IEA) has warned that the world could face its biggest oil supply shock in decades because of sanctions imposed on major crude exporter Russia over its conflict with Ukraine. In its monthly report, the Paris-based energy monitor lowered its forecast for international oil demand in 2022 by nearly one million barrels per day to over two million barrels per day. It said surging commodity prices and sanctions on Russia are expected to slow down global economic growth.
